IKEA Catalogue 2012

catalog2012_cover_open

So I just got my IKEA catalogue, and I am excited with the fabulous items I see! They have really great design ideas for apartment living and tools to make the best out of every nook and cranny. Though many designers and decorators snub their noses at IKEA, I think it’s a great store. 

Because of the great prices IKEA has to offer, it allows for those of us on a budget, the opportunity to get great items without breaking the bank.

image

If I have any complaints about IKEA it would be only one, the layout of the store! Come on guys, I cannot be the only one who feels like a mouse in a maze with no way out. When I go there, I always get this sense of anxiety.                  ikea_floor_plan1

 

The store is telling me to follow the set out path, but my brain is screaming, “no Ikea store! I want to take a second look at those lamps!” Other than that, IKEA gets two thumbs up from me.

Rock A Bye Baby

The day I found out I was pregnant, I immediately started planning what my baby’s nursery would look like. Of course I didn’t know what the sex of the baby was, but it really didn’t matter. I knew that among many things, I had to have a swivel rocker. My original thought was to buy one, but after seeing the thousand dollar price tag for a costumed upholstered rocker, I said bye..bye to my swivel rocker dreams.

Luckily while searching on Freecycle, I found a post for a swivel rocker. The chair, though not in perfect condition, has possibilities.
